Microbial digestion

Digestion performed by microorganisms through fermentation.

2
New cards

Microorganisms involved in fermentation

Bacteria, yeast, fungi, and protozoa.

3
New cards

Fermentation

Breakdown of complex carbohydrates by microorganisms.

4
New cards

Complex carbohydrates

Fiber, including cellulose, hemicellulose, and pectin.

5
New cards

Major fermentation end-products

VFAs, gas, and vitamins.

6
New cards

VFA

Volatile fatty acid; a short-chain fatty acid produced by microbial fermentation.

7
New cards

Ruminant primary fermentation vat

Rumen.

8
New cards

Hindgut fermenter primary fermentation vat

Large intestine.

9
New cards

Monogastric primary fermentation vat

Large intestine.

10
New cards

Ruminant fermentation location

Foregut and hindgut.

11
New cards

Hindgut fermenter fermentation location

Hindgut, primarily the large intestine.

12
New cards

Monogastric fermentation location

Hindgut, primarily the large intestine.

13
New cards

Ruminant rumen size

About 60% of the GIT.

14
New cards

Hindgut fermenter large intestine size

About 62% of the GIT.

15
New cards

Monogastric large intestine size

About 20% of the GIT.

16
New cards

Ruminant energy from VFAs

More than 70% of energy needs.

17
New cards

Hindgut fermenter energy from VFAs

About 55-65% of energy needs.

18
New cards

Monogastric energy from VFAs

About 30% of energy needs.

19
New cards

Butyrate

Primarily used by rumen or intestinal papillae for growth.

20
New cards

Acetate

Mainly oxidized by tissues to produce ATP or used as a precursor for fat synthesis.

21
New cards

Propionate

Used by the liver for gluconeogenesis and is critical for glucose production.

22
New cards

Microbial protein

Protein from microbial bodies that pass through the GIT and can be absorbed as a source of nitrogen.

23
New cards

Why ruminants benefit from microbial protein

Microbial bodies pass from the rumen into later sections of the GIT where they can be absorbed as a high-quality nitrogen source.

24
New cards

Why hindgut fermentation is less efficient for nutrient recovery

Microbial bodies are produced near the end of the GIT and are largely eliminated as feces.

25
New cards

Coprophagy

Eating feces to recover nutrients from hindgut fermentation.
